1 Introduction High powered pulsed xenon lamp is used in laser inertial confinement fusion research as the optical pump source [1,2]. And the cathode is very important for the performance of xenon lamp when operated as pump sources of lasers. Tungsten doped with rare earths such as Thorium and Cerium have been traditionally used for the xenon lamp cathode. And with the development of new material and technology new tungsten electrode doped with other rare earth elements has been developed. Therefore it is meaningful to study the performance of new material for high powered pulsed xenon lamp cathode.
